Greek Literature

BIBLIOGRAPHY

Elise P. Garrison. Groaning Tears: Ethical and Dramatic Aspects of Suicide in Greek Tragedy. E. J. Brill. 1995. 210pp.

Edith Hall; Fiona Macintosh; Amanda Wrigley (editor). Dionysus Since 69: Greek Tragedy at the Dawn of the Third Millennium. Oxford University Press. 2004. 498pp.

Barry B. Powell. Homer and the Origin of the Greek Alphabet. Cambridge University Press. 1996. 308pp.

Kevin Robb. Literacy and Paideia in Ancient Greece. Oxford University Press. 1994. 310pp.

Patricia A. Rosenmeyer. Ancient Epistolary Fictions: The Letter in Greek Literature. Cambridge University Press. 2001. 370pp.

Jesper Svenbro. Translated by Janet Lloyd. Phrasikleia: An Anthropology of Reading in Ancient Greece. Cornell University Press. 1993. 233pp. Translation of Phrasikleia: anthropologie de la lecture en Grèce ancienne.

Rosalind Thomas. Literacy and Orality in Ancient Greece. Cambridge University Press. 1992. 201pp.

Harvey Yunis. Written Texts and the Rise of Literate Culture in Ancient Greece. Cambridge University Press. 2003. 262pp.
